The v processing code specifies the
maximum number of values allowed in an attribute when as an input-conversion
(attribute 14). If the v processing code is not
defined, there is no limit to the number of values available in an
attribute.

Syntax
vnumber
Parameter(s)
number
Specifies the number of values allowed and can be any integer
number. If the number is 0, data cannot be entered and any data present
is nulled.
Example(s)
Allows only three values to be
entered in this attribute.
